The group will study a plan to repurchase its own shares in the future. This operation will allow Mediaset España to become a provider and producer of content for pay television.

General Meeting of Shareholders Mediaset 2014 (Photo: Carlos Serrano / Mediaset)

On July 4, Mediaset España agreed to sell to Telefónica 22% of its share capital in Distribuidora de Televisión Digital (DTS) for a value of 295 million euros, in accordance with the full estimated value of the Prisa company, to which amount an additional 30 million euros are added as consideration for Mediaset España's voluntary renunciation of the preemptive acquisition right, which puts the agreement today at a total value of 325 million euros.

Furthermore, in the event that Telefónica were to acquire 56% of DTS owned by Prisa, Mediaset España will receive an additional 10 million euros and up to a maximum amount of 30 million euros depending on the net additions of pay television customers that occur, during the following four years, in DTS and Movistar TV.

This operation opens the door for Mediaset España to become a provider and producer of content in the pay television market in our country. A “best efforts” agreement is now signed with Telefónica in this regard.

The Board of Directors of Mediaset España has also agreed to begin the analysis of different alternatives aimed at the repurchase of own shares, with the objective, in the medium term, of returning to shareholders the amount that was collected from the market at the time for the acquisition of 22% of DTS.

With the sale of its stake in DTS, Mediaset España completes the evaluation of any project for the integration of pay television activities into a single company with Mediaset Italia.
